About New York City
New York City is the most populous city in the United States and home of the United Nations Headquarters. It is known to some as the cultural capital of the world, being a center for finance, media, art, fashion, technology, entertainment and global commerce. New York City is made up of five boroughs: Brooklyn, The Bronx, Manhattan, Queens and State Island. As well as being the most densely populated major city in the United States, it is also the most linguistically diverse, with over 800 languages spoken.
